    How Long Can You Leave a Muzzleloader Loaded? A Comprehensive Guide

    Leaving a muzzleloader loaded is a topic that sparks considerable debate among enthusiasts. While the romantic image of a quickly accessible firearm might tempt some, prioritizing safety and proper firearm maintenance is paramount. This guide explores the factors influencing how long you can safely leave a muzzleloader loaded and offers recommendations for responsible gun ownership.

    Understanding the Risks of Leaving a Muzzleloader Loaded

    The primary concern with leaving a muzzleloader loaded isn't simply the risk of accidental discharge. The long-term storage of black powder or substitute powder within the firearm presents several potential problems:

    Deterioration of the Powder:

    Black powder and its substitutes are hygroscopic; they absorb moisture from the air. This moisture can lead to several issues:

    • Reduced effectiveness: Damp powder burns poorly or not at all, rendering your firearm unusable.
    • Corrosion: Moisture can accelerate the corrosion of the barrel and other metal parts of your muzzleloader. This can lead to dangerous malfunctions and damage your valuable firearm.
    • Accidental ignition: In extreme cases, the combination of moisture and other factors could lead to spontaneous combustion or ignition of the powder. This is a significant safety hazard.

    Other Potential Issues:

    • Damage to the nipple: Leaving a percussion cap on the nipple for extended periods can lead to corrosion and potential damage.
    • Compression of the powder: The weight of the bullet or shot can compress the powder over time, potentially affecting its performance or even leading to increased pressure within the barrel during firing.
    • Changes in environmental conditions: Temperature fluctuations can also affect the stability and performance of the powder.

    How Long is Too Long?

    There's no definitive answer to "how long" you can leave a muzzleloader loaded. It's strongly recommended that you never leave a muzzleloader loaded for an extended period. The potential risks outweigh any perceived convenience.

    A few hours for hunting or target practice? Probably acceptable, provided you are aware of your surroundings and handle the firearm safely.

    Overnight? Generally discouraged. The risks of moisture damage and accidental discharge increase significantly.

    Several days or weeks? Absolutely not recommended. The longer the powder remains in the barrel, the higher the risk of deterioration, corrosion, and accidental ignition.

    Best Practices for Safe Muzzleloader Storage

    Rather than risking the problems associated with leaving your muzzleloader loaded, follow these best practices:

    Always Unload Your Muzzleloader After Use:

    This is the most crucial step to ensure safety and maintain your firearm. Thoroughly clean and dry the barrel after every shooting session.

    Store Your Muzzleloader Properly:

    Store your muzzleloader unloaded, in a cool, dry, and secure location away from children and unauthorized individuals. Store black powder or substitutes separately, in an approved container in a cool, dry place, following the manufacturer's instructions.

    Regular Maintenance is Key:

    Regular cleaning and inspection of your muzzleloader are essential for maintaining its functionality and preventing damage.
